By the Multiplication method

In this method, we will multiply the number by itself to find the square. The product here is the square of the number. Let’s find the square of 1762.

Step 1: Identify the number. Here, the number is 1762.

Step 2: Multiplying the number by itself, we get, 1762 × 1762 = 3109444.

The square of 1762 is 3109444.

Problem 2

Lisa is planning to tile her square garden of length 1762 meters. The cost to tile a meter is 5 dollars. Then how much will it cost to tile the full garden?

Okay, lets begin

The length of the garden = 1762 meters

The cost to tile 1 square meter of garden = 5 dollars.

To find the total cost to tile, we find the area of the garden.

Area of the garden = area of the square = a²

Here a = 1762

Therefore, the area of the garden = 1762² = 1762 × 1762 = 3109444.

The cost to tile the garden = 3109444 × 5 = 15547220.

The total cost = 15547220 dollars

Explanation

To find the cost to tile the garden, we multiply the area of the garden by the cost to tile per meter. So, the total cost is 15547220 dollars.

Problem 4

The area of the square is 3109444 cm². Find the perimeter of the square.

Okay, lets begin

The perimeter of the square is 7048 cm.

Explanation

The area of the square = a²

Here, the area is 3109444 cm²

The length of the side is √3109444 = 1762

Perimeter of the square = 4a

Here, a = 1762

Therefore, the perimeter = 4 × 1762 = 7048.
